What was unveiled in our absence was the Multi-S, a crossover concept that strongly hints at a future production model for Kia. The Multi-S appears very RAV4-esque in its form factor, and it’s powered by a 2.4L four-cylinder jacked into a five-speed auto. The press release says it can swallow seven people across its three rows of seating, but we imagine those sentenced to the third-row would be gnawing on their kneecaps if they're older than five.

KIA MULTI-S CONCEPT VEHICLE MAKES NORTH AMERICAN DEBUT AT 2006 CHICAGO AUTO SHOW
Sporty, Spacious and Smart Crossover Hints Strongly at Future Production Model

CHICAGO, Feb. 9, 2006 – Kia Motors America (KMA) today unveiled its Multi-S concept vehicle for the first time in North America at the 2006 Chicago Auto Show. Aimed directly at individuals seeking a car with character and young families with active children, the Multi-S is designed to satisfy the interlocking trends of crossover vehicles and upscale leisure SUVs. The “S” in Multi-S stands for Sporty, Spacious and Smart, which altogether define the new concept.

Sporty, Spacious and Smart
The Multi-S melds crossover vehicle thinking with refined exterior lines and soft features that tone down the ruggedness associated with a utility vehicle. It is a perfect combination for young families who require practicality, comfort and safety but still desire upscale looks and a refined interior for nights out on the town or trips to the mall with friends.

Sporty
Powered by a 2.4-liter, four-cylinder gasoline engine mated to a five-speed automatic transmission with manual shift mode, the Multi-S responds quickly to driver input and is fun to drive. Its sporty stance is revealed by an appealing, unique frame planted firmly at the corners on 19-inch alloy wheels with slotted disc brakes that tuck snugly into curvaceous fender flares.

Spacious
Though Multi-S is not a large van or SUV, it is definitely not small. With leather-suede seating for seven passengers it comfortably accommodates adults, children and child seats. Furthering the roomy atmosphere are dual full-length glass moon roofs, providing an open-air feeling while protecting against the elements. The “airy” feel is accentuated with a heating ventilation air conditioning (HVAC) system extending to all three rows of seating. A large center console, luggage box and overhead console provide plenty of personal storage space, while fold-flat second- and third-row seats offer flexible cargo arrangements.

Smart
The Multi-S concept’s clean exterior lines and sporty looks make it seem at home doing utilitarian shopping runs to the local home improvement store or the grocery store as well as carting a group of friends to dinner. In addition, its interior does not compromise function for the sake of style, both of which live in harmony. Versatile interior seating configurations allow for carrying passengers, groceries or mountain bikes depending on the activity.

The latest in passive safety ensures all passengers receive best-in-class protection, including electronic stability control (ESC), six full-length side curtain airbags, active front-seat head restraints, adaptive front headlamps and a tire pressure monitoring systems (TPMS).

Multi-S also features the latest in multi-systems interface technology for iPods, MP-3s, PDAs, cell phones, notebook computers and more. A rear entertainment system with USB port complements a 6.1-channel premium surround sound audio system, affording driver and passengers the utmost in sound quality and entertainment.


Kia Multi-S Features & Specifications

Exterior Dimensions     
Overall length    178.94 in. (4545mm)
Overall height    64.96 in. (1650mm)
Overall width    72.84 in. (1850mm)
Wheelbase    106.30 in. (2700mm)

Wheels & Tires     
Tires    245/45R19
Wheels    19-inch alloys
